Output ec31a55271282379fa88f3a5f471c37a9714a7a05182720c320ad78145bb5d0b:1

value
442203
script pubkey
OP_0 OP_PUSHBYTES_20 bfe6e81e94ceaf1259ff06b6789f9fbf5f1e2a6b
address
bc1qhlnws855e6h3yk0lq6m838ulha03u2ntplxeuw
transaction
ec31a55271282379fa88f3a5f471c37a9714a7a05182720c320ad78145bb5d0b
confirmations
288286
spent
true